Core Steps for Dewy Skin
The foundation for achieving dewy skin lies in choosing the right skincare products and steps. Start by cleansing with non-drying, hydrating products such as Glossier’s Milky Jelly Cleanser, known for its rosewater and comfrey root extracts. This ensures removal of impurities without stripping the skin’s natural moisture. Exfoliation, preferably using gentle acids like AHAs or BHAs, aids in removing dead skin cells, promoting cell turnover and enhancing skin brightness.
The Importance of Hydration
Hydration forms the backbone of a dewy skin care regimen. Hyaluronic acid stands out as a powerful moisture-retaining ingredient, capable of holding significant amounts of moisture to keep the skin plump and smooth. Incorporating a serum with hyaluronic acid into your routine is crucial, particularly when applied on damp skin to maximize its hydrating effects and avoid pulling moisture from deep within the skin layers.
The Role of Vitamin C and Sunscreen
Vitamin C is a vital component in a dewy skin routine due to its ability to brighten and protect the skin from oxidative damage. It supports collagen production and evens out hyperpigmentation, contributing to a more radiant complexion. Equally essential is the consistent use of sunscreen, which protects against UV-induced dullness and maintains the skin’s youthful glow. A lightweight moisturizer infused with SPF can help protect the skin while enhancing its dewy appearance.
Lifestyle and Dietary Contributions
A comprehensive approach to dewy skin goes beyond topical products to include lifestyle changes. Eating a diet rich in omega-3 fatty acids, staying hydrated with water-rich fruits, and avoiding excessive sugar intake all support skin health from the inside out. Furthermore, lifestyle habits such as minimizing stress, avoiding smoking, and ensuring adequate sleep can significantly impact skin’s glow and overall health.
Enhancing Dewy Skin with Makeup
For immediate effects, makeup can enhance the dewy look. Products such as tinted moisturizers, liquid foundations, and cream highlighters amplify the skin’s natural glow without the need for heavy formulations. A dewy finish makeup not only complements a well-maintained skincare routine but can also provide a wet-skin effect, elevating the overall dewy appearance.
